RE: I'm Curious... The West and Horns ...

Posted by morricab on December 20, 2016 at 04:32:26:

Horns were always for the masses...just not to own at home. All those WE speakers and amps were strictly professional use in PA and movie theaters. Only recently did the idea come to buy up old ones and put them at home. Same for the Altec VOTT systems. Only later did they make more domestic friendly systems and they were never full horn.

Klipsch for a long time made one of the few true horns for domestic use and it is rather large despite being a folded horn. It has flaws but most haven't heard it with a good SET.
